Joshua Tree Inn
The Joshua Tree Inn offers a unique and historic experience in the heart of California’s high desert. Its charm lies in its intimate connection to music history, having been the site where influential musicians once stayed. Visitors often appreciate this nod to history, particularly fans of Gram Parsons, who find it an intriguing place to immerse themselves.
Guests staying at the inn can enjoy easy access to the stunning Joshua Tree National Park. Just a short drive from the inn, this natural wonderland invites exploration and adventure among its iconic rock formations and diverse ecosystems. For art enthusiasts, the nearby Noah Purifoy Outdoor Desert Art Museum offers a fascinating display of large-scale sculptures that capture the spirit of creativity inspired by the desert landscape.
The inn itself is known for its cozy and rustic ambiance, providing a serene escape from modern hustle and bustle. Guests often enjoy relaxing in peaceful courtyard areas or by the refreshing pool after a day of exploring. The staff is noted for their friendly service, contributing to an overall welcoming atmosphere that makes visitors feel at home.
However, those seeking modern luxury amenities may find options limited here, as the inn prioritizes authenticity and simplicity over opulence.
